As a owner of the Sonetto 8s gen 1 i started out with the ARC75. The ARC75 was a good sounding amp but the 75 watts did not move me, so I replaced it with the ARC150SE. This was a great amp. Very musical and holographic, however after racking up 1000 listening hours within a year, I sold it due to tube replacement cost on the horizon of at least $3,500.
I now have the Classe Delta Monos that I absolutely love. The are musical, holographic, have more bass, and extend the sound stage better than both of the ARC tube amps. 600 watts @ 4 ohm is more than enough power yes but it's also 35 watts of Class A that in my opinion bets the competition under $30,000 in the solid state amp market. True bi-wiring of the amp brought another step up in performance in the upper mid and high end.
